The MolQ agent runs on a configurable interval and evaluates current vault and market state. The model proposes an action, but deterministic code decides whether the action is allowed.

Inputs

  • Total, shield, and liquid vault assets.
  • Target shield allocation and current drift.
  • Current Bybit short notional.
  • Aave USDe supply APY and liquidity.
  • Bybit ETHUSDT funding APY and mark price.
  • Market availability and risk score.

Possible actions

ActionResult
holdRecord the decision without changing exposure.
rebalanceAsk the authorized keeper to restore the shield target.
hedgeAsk the guarded executor to reconcile hedge notional.
rebalance_and_hedgePerform both guarded workflows.

Safety policy

The policy can reject or reduce proposals based on:
  • Market status and data freshness.
  • Maximum market risk.
  • Vault allocation drift.
  • Funding carry.
  • Maximum hedge notional and leverage.
  • Minimum economically meaningful hedge size.
  • Slippage and venue minimum order requirements.
  • Trading, keeper, and agent-write feature gates.
By default, hedge proposals below the configured minimum notional are converted to hold. This prevents uneconomic dust trades.

Verifiable identity and decisions

MolQ uses ERC-8004 agent identity 112. Accepted decisions are written to MolqDecisionLogger with the action, amount, risk score, reason hash, agent address, and timestamp. Ponder indexes the emitted events for public queries.
